Pronunciation

Normal speech: een-teh-REHS
IPA: inteˈɾes

Idioms

“Perder el interés” (to lose interest), “Tomar interés” (to show interest), “Interés compuesto” (compound interest).

Usage

Used to express interest, importance, or relevance. Also used in financial contexts to refer to interest rates or charges.

Origin

From the Latin “interest”, meaning “it is important”.

interés info.

To remember the Spanish word “interés,” you can associate it with its English counterpart “interest,” as they are cognates and have similar spellings and meanings.

Explanations:
– “Interés” refers to the curiosity or attention that a person has in something or someone. It also refers to the benefit or profit obtained from something, especially in financial contexts such as the money earned from a bank deposit or a loan.

Other words that mean the same thing:
– Curiosidad (curiosity)
– Atracción (attraction)
– Beneficio (benefit)
– Ganancia (gain, used in financial contexts)

Alternate meanings and slang:
– “Tener interés” can colloquially mean having a certain inclination or hidden motive behind an action.
– “Interés particular” might refer to personal agenda or selfish motive.

Examples of sentences that use “interés”:
– Tengo mucho interés en aprender español. (I have a lot of interest in learning Spanish.)
– El banco ofrece un interés del 3% anual en la cuenta de ahorros. (The bank offers an annual interest of 3% on savings accounts.)
– Es evidente tu interés en participar en el proyecto. (Your interest in participating in the project is evident.)
– Ella muestra un interés genuino por el bienestar de sus amigos. (She shows genuine interest in her friends’ well-being.)
– Los intereses de los préstamos han aumentado este año. (Loan interests have increased this year.)
